2016-10-23 65 views
0

我遇到了一个问题,我的symfony安装程序。Symfony 2新窗口安装 - 网页文件夹权限问题

其实,我可以在我的项目在当地的访问(这是一个工作回购的克隆),但CSS和JS似乎打破,你可以看到:

console

我在窗口10,web符号链接看起来不错(文件在这里),这是我的虚拟主机:

<VirtualHost *:8080> 
    ServerName local.franckfurt 
    ServerAlias local.franckfurt 
    DocumentRoot c:/wamp64/www/.../web 
    <Directory "C:/wamp64/www/..."> 
    Options Indexes FollowSymLinks SymLinksifOwnerMatch 
    AllowOverride all 
    Order Allow,Deny 
    Allow from All 
    Require local 
    </Directory> 
</VirtualHost> 

我试着添加umask(0002);在我的应用程序文件和控制台中没有成功的行,使用git bash for chmod 775命令在web存储库和其他一些我已经错过的东西。

预先感谢YOUT时间,

Kupris

+1

您运行了'php app/console assets:install web' –

+0

当您运行assets:install命令时,是否将这些文件和文件夹放入了'/web/bundles/*'文件夹?如果是的话,这些权限是什么? – Chausser

+0

网络文件夹中有所有礼物。对于权限,我必须检查Windows权限或使用unix bash来查看它们吗? – Kupris

回答

0

最后,我激活管理员帐户,更改用户的Windows权限和清除缓存后,它的作品。 不知道这是否是最好的解决方案,但现在可以使用。 感谢您的回复。

0

尝试增加:

Require All Granted

而不是Require local

而且看看http://httpd.apache.org/docs/2.4/upgrading.html额外的升级信息。

+0

感谢您的回复。我用“Require All Granted”取代“Order Allow,Deny Allow from All Require local”,然后重新启动apache,什么也没有发生,403禁止总是显示出来。如果我检查文档,它看起来像确定。 – Kupris